Output ef59520edf1bdedd610b377398367909b7762fff813f08283242269409473928:1

value
1475875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d583e70d8570916504a940a44da072526b95bc OP_EQUAL
address
3G5ZnxezaNxPkMTTH3gBu1AfeYqBGohqfC
transaction
ef59520edf1bdedd610b377398367909b7762fff813f08283242269409473928